i have a 98 mustang, 35th anniversary. I am having a problem removing the old wires, there seems to be a clip that I cant unhook. Any ideas??

the only "clip" on the plug wires that I know of is on the coil end, and each plug wire should have two tabs that you just squeeze at the top and the plug end comes right off then.

No, I know what you're saying, about the badges on the fender. But they had a special anniversary package also, not just a GT with a 35th badge. A guy I worked with had one. It was a 1999 and they only came in red with a black stripe about two feet long just befor the hood scoop. The hood scoop was not the low sitting scoop like other 99-00's or the V6. It was like on later 01-04 GT's where it sits higher. It also had the black honeycomg insert between the taillights like they had in the early 70's. Don't quote me on this one but I think they also had different wheels. I think the seats had silver inserts in the center. It was a special edition. They may have carried over the "anniversary year" to 2000 and just put 35th badges on the fenders of the 2000. Kind of like on 89's, they had 25th badges on the pass. side dash which they also did on 1990's.
